import 'package:flutter/material.dart';
import 'package:prosapp_web_app/models/city.dart';
import 'package:prosapp_web_app/services/api_service.dart';
class CitiesProvider extends ChangeNotifier {
List<City> cities = [];
bool isLoading = true;
final _api = ApiService.instance;
CitiesProvider() {
getCities();
}
getCoordsOfCity(String cityName) {
for (var city in cities) {
if (city.cityName == cityName) return city.coordsOfCity;
}
return null;
}
// Busca una ciudad que coincida con el nombre geocodificado (comparación flexible)
City? findMatchingCity(String geocodedName) {
if (geocodedName.isEmpty || cities.isEmpty) return null;
final normalized = geocodedName.toLowerCase().trim();
// Intento exacto primero
for (final c in cities) {
if (c.cityName.toLowerCase() == normalized) return c;
}
// Coincidencia parcial: el nombre geocodificado contiene el nombre de ciudad
for (final c in cities) {
final cn = c.cityName.toLowerCase();
if (normalized.contains(cn) || cn.contains(normalized.split(',').first.trim())) return c;
}
return null;
}
bool isCityAvailable(String geocodedName) => findMatchingCity(geocodedName) != null;
getCities() async {
try {
// GET /locations/countries returns nested {regions: [{cities: [...]}]}
final countries = await _api.get('/locations/countries') as List;
final result = <City>[];
for (final country in countries) {
final countryName = country['name'] as String? ?? 'Colombia';
for (final region in (country['regions'] as List? ?? [])) {
final regionName = region['name'] as String? ?? '';
for (final c in (region['cities'] as List? ?? [])) {
final lat = (c['latitude'] as num?)?.toDouble() ?? 0.0;
final lng = (c['longitude'] as num?)?.toDouble() ?? 0.0;
result.add(City(
cityName: c['name'] as String,
coordsOfCity: lat != 0.0 ? '$lat,$lng' : '',
stateOfCity: regionName,
countryOfCity: countryName,
));
}
}
}
cities = result..sort((a, b) => a.cityName.compareTo(b.cityName));
} catch (e) {
print('Error obteniendo ciudades: $e');
} finally {
isLoading = false;
notifyListeners();
}
}
}
